Abstract

Fracture healing is a complex biological process that involves the orchestrated interplay of various cells and molecular signaling pathways. Among the key players, macrophages have emerged as critical regulators of fracture repair, influencing inflammation, tissue remodeling, and angiogenesis. Recent advances in hydrogel-based therapeutics have provided exciting opportunities to leverage the modulatory effects of macrophages for improving fracture healing outcomes. In the present study, we review the importance of macrophages in fracture repair and their potential therapeutic role in hydrogel-based interventions. We discuss the molecular mechanisms underlying macrophage-mediated effects on fracture healing, and how hydrogels can be utilized as a platform for macrophage modulation. Furthermore, we highlight the translation of hydrogel-based therapies from bench to bedside, including preclinical and clinical studies, and the challenges and opportunities in harnessing the therapeutic potential of macrophages in fracture repair. Overall, understanding the importance of macrophages in fracture healing and the potential of hydrogel-based therapeutics to modulate macrophage responses can pave the way for developing innovative approaches to improve fracture healing outcomes.

摘要

骨折愈合是一个复杂的生物学过程,涉及多种细胞和分子信号通路的协同相互作用。在关键参与者中,巨噬细胞已成为骨折修复的关键调节因子,影响炎症、组织重塑和血管生成。基于水凝胶的治疗方法的最新进展为利用巨噬细胞的调节作用改善骨折愈合结果提供了令人兴奋的机会。在本研究中,我们回顾了巨噬细胞在骨折修复中的重要性及其在基于水凝胶的干预措施中的潜在治疗作用。我们讨论了巨噬细胞介导的对骨折愈合影响的分子机制,以及水凝胶如何用作巨噬细胞调节的平台。此外,我们强调了基于水凝胶的疗法从实验室到临床的转化,包括临床前和临床研究,以及在利用巨噬细胞在骨折修复中的治疗潜力方面面临的挑战和机遇。总体而言,了解巨噬细胞在骨折愈合中的重要性以及基于水凝胶的疗法调节巨噬细胞反应的潜力可为开发改善骨折愈合结果的创新方法铺平道路。
